Crazy Like A Fox: Network Tops Election News

Cable rules for election news, and Fox News rules when it comes to cable.

That’s the conclusion of a Politico/George Washington University poll.

The poll found that 81 percent of Americans watch cable channels for their election news, primarily Fox, CNN, and MSNBC. But Fox is the clear winner, with 42 percent of poll respondents saying it’s their main source of election news, compared with 30 percent for CNN and only 12 percent for MSNBC.

Conservative commentators also were ranked as the media personalities having the greatest positive impact on the country’s political debate. Bill O’Reilly took the top spot, with 49 percent of respondents rating him positively, Glenn Beck was second with 38 percent, and Rush Limbaugh was third with 36 percent.
